What is a SEM Director?

A SEM Director is a senior marketing professional responsible for overseeing and directing an organization's Search Engine Marketing (SEM) strategies and campaigns. This role involves managing paid search (PPC) initiatives, optimizing advertising budgets, analyzing campaign performance, and leading teams that execute digital marketing efforts. SEM Directors work closely with other marketing leaders to align SEM strategies with overall business objectives and ensure maximum return on investment from digital advertising spend.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an SEM Director, and why are they important?

To thrive as an SEM Director, you need deep expertise in search engine marketing strategies, data analysis, and a strong understanding of paid search platforms, typically supported by a degree in marketing or a related field. Proficiency with tools like Google Ads, Bing Ads, Google Analytics, and relevant SEM certifications are commonly required. Leadership, strategic thinking, and excellent communication skills help you manage teams and collaborate across departments effectively. These skills are crucial for optimizing campaign performance, driving ROI, and aligning SEM efforts with broader business goals.

What is an SEM coordinator?

An SEM coordinator is responsible for managing and optimizing paid search advertising campaigns, such as Google Ads, to increase online visibility and drive traffic. They analyze performance data, adjust keywords and bids, and collaborate with marketing teams to improve campaign effectiveness. Strong analytical skills and familiarity with advertising platforms are essential for this role.
